Mills have two key characteristics: the spindle and the table. The spindle is the shaft on which the cutter is mounted, as well as table will be the flat floor on which the workpiece rests.

The holding mechanism for HSK tooling is placed in the (hollow) physique from the tool and, as spindle pace will increase, it expands, gripping the Instrument additional tightly with raising spindle speed. There is not any pull stud with this kind of tooling.

Having said that, two standards that have noticed Specifically vast use are the Morse #two and also the R8, whose prevalence was driven by the recognition of your mills crafted by Bridgeport Machines of Bridgeport, Connecticut. These mills so dominated the market for such a long time that "Bridgeport" is nearly synonymous with "manual milling machine". Almost all of the machines that Bridgeport made amongst 1938 and 1965 used a Morse taper #2, and from about 1965 onward most used an R8 taper.
